Key to Heaven, Chapter 1: Heero

Heero loosened his tie and ran a hand through his already-disheveled hair. He'd had an incredibly boring day. Barely eighteen, he found that college wasn't what he thought it would be. School had always been a nuisance more than a difficulty, and college was the worst of them all. His classes were taught by professors who tittered or droned, seemingly enjoying the sound of their own voices. He once again proved he was a genius when he realized his classes themselves were a cinch, and he could have passed every one of them without attending any. But he did, anyway, to keep from drawing attention to himself.

But he couldn't seem to be inconspicuous no matter how hard he tried.

He couldn't help looking bored when his teachers lectured on things he already knew from when he was a child. He couldn't help being so fast in basketball that the spectators and players alike would have to pause to scratch their head and wonder how in the world he got the ball without anyone seeing a thing. He couldn't help death glaring people he'd find irritating; stuck-up girls who craved for his attention, gossiping classmates who wouldn't keep their mouth shut and asked too many questions...

He passed a dorm with a 'Do Not Disturb' sign hanging from the doorknob, and rolled his eyes when he heard a girl's muffled moans from inside the door.

'I guess Paul got with that cashier at the cafe,' he thought with lazy indifference, slinging his backpack over his shoulder. His dormitory, which he shared with a college freshman named Seth, was at the very end of the whitewashed hall.

He'd gone two years living in the peaceful world Relena said he'd help create. He'd lived without war, Gundams, or missions for longer than he'd thought he'd be able to take.

But he DEFINITELY hasn't lost his touch.

He knew there was something...odd the moment he touched the knob to his door. He paused suddenly, his hand wrapped around the doorknob. He stood unmoving for a moment, a slight narrowing of his eyes the only change in his stoic expression. His hand loosened its grasp as he slowly, excruciatingly leaned away from the door. In a blink of an eye he became a silent figure speeding down the hallway before disappearing around the corner.

~*~

Determining which window was his from the outside of the building took his mind barely a moment. Climbing the wall was a less easy task, but didn't take him more than forty-five seconds. Crouching on the impossibly narrow sill with almost cat-like agility, Heero opened the sliding windows with the tips of his fingers. It moved so slowly and softly that it could have been opened by the wind, if it was possible for the wind to open sliding windows.

His room was just as he left it; the lights closed and the room surprisingly dark for so early in the evening. However, the darkness did not keep him from seeing and reacting to the thin wooden stick that came swinging down from the blackness beside the inside of the window, aimed dangerously for his skull. He grabbed the weapon as it rushed by him and jumped noiselessly into the room. He took it with both his hands and jerked it towards him, forcing his attacker to stumble forward.

Amateur.

His foot collided with the guy's gut, emitting a strangled "Oof!" from his attacker, who, from the telltale thud on his carpeted floor, immediately fell to the ground.

Then, the lights flickered on.

Heero stared at the broom in his hands and looked up at the four occupants in the room, the expression on his face only of mild surprise.

"Heero," Quatre greeted him with his usual brilliant smile from the loveseat.

"Quatre," Heero returned. "Trowa." His head bobbed to the man leaning carelessly on the wall, who gave him a small smile in greeting. "Wufei?" The slight question in his voice revealed that Heero was, indeed, surprised to see the Chinese man standing at the door with his finger on the light switch.

Chang Wufei tilted his head in respect. To Heero, his humble gesture was as good as any apology. It even helped mend the rift between the two; the rift that had been left since the Mariemaeia coup. "You...haven't lost your touch, I see," Wufei said, flicking a hand at Heero's feet.

Because there lay Duo Maxwell, unconscious and drooling on Heero's plush, cream-colored carpeting.

~*~

Ten minutes later, the five ex-gundam pilots were sitting comfortably on the couch, the loveseat, and on the oversized chairs drinking sodas out of plastic tumblers and eating barbecue-flavored potato chips out of a plastic neon orange bowl.

"First you guys steal my gundam*, then you sneak into my college dormitory. What have I done to deserve this?" Heero asked, his eyes unconsciously twinkling with humor. Which everyone was, undoubtedly, surprised with.

"Did Heero Yuy just make a joke? Whoa," Duo exclaimed, mock swooning from his reclining position on the couch.

Heero shot him a glare, which Duo only laughed at, and said, "Just answer the question."

"It was the baka's idea," Wufei said as he gestured at Duo, his usually superior voice faltering. Heero realized that Wufei was being cautious with his words, clearly still aware of their penetrable relationship.

Duo opened his mouth to deny it, but at Trowa's pointed look he shrugged and said, "Just wanted to see ya, Hee-man."

Heero looked at him for a moment, then turned his attention to Quatre and Trowa, who were sitting together on the loveseat. "Why the theatrics, when you could have knocked on my door? You know you'd be welcome...you've visited me before. Even Seth's already used to you."

"We wanted to see if you've lost your touch," Duo piped up, grunting slightly as a sharp pain shot through his stomach. "And...you obviously haven't."

"Right," Heero said, obviously disbelieving as he leaned back in his chair. "You did NOT just come visit me to see if I could still detect if there were people in my room. And why didn't you fight better? I know you could have taken me on, even for a little while."

"What, me?" Duo said. "Well, yea...I didn't know you were going to be so violent about it," he winced as he rubbed his tummy.

"That's what you get for being a baka," Wufei hissed.

"Actually," Quatre interrupted as Duo opened his mouth for a retort, "we WERE going to call before we came, but..."

"...Duo wanted to play a little game," Trowa finished.

"Tro-man!" Duo whined, his eyes widening innocently. "I wanted to surprise him! Surprise!"

"By attacking me?"

"I--"

"It's about Relena, isn't it?" Heero said suddenly. The others looked up, clearly taken-aback.

"We should have known..." Quatre said, the shocked expression on his face giving way to a gentle, knowing smile.

"How DO you always know when it comes to Relena?" Duo asked, the mischievous look in his eyes suggesting that he already knew the answer to his own question. He already knew, of course. He just liked to irk Heero about it.

Heero didn't reply.

"Aww, is Heero blu-ushing?" Duo snickered from his couch. Heero had a sudden desire to hit him in the stomach again.

"Well, you'd be glad to know that your onna's not in any immediate danger," Wufei said, his eyes uncharacteristically soft.

"She's not my--!"

"We just came to convince you to come visit her, Heero," Trowa said.

"And before you say no," Quatre added quickly, "I want to know, what would it hurt, Heero? Why must you avoid her?"

"I'm not."

"Riight," Duo said, rolling his eyes. "And I'M a monkey's uncle."

"It's been over a year since you've spoken," Quatre said. "And do you know? When we all go visit her, she doesn't talk about you except to ask how you're doing, but you can tell she's hurt and wondering why you aren't there. "

"And you know why?" Duo smirked, and didn't wait for Heero to reply. "Because she lov--"

"Don't," Heero said, his face hardening.

"Why, Heero?" Duo taunted, the humor on his face fading fast. "What are you afra--"

"Heero, just once. Just come and see her once. For her birthday," Quatre said, his face sad.

Heero lowered his eyes. "You ask me this every time you visit. I'd create more problems for her than I'd solve."

"I recall you saying that once in the past*," Trowa murmured. "I do believe you're mistaken."

"And don't even say, 'I see her on tv,' because that does NOT count," Duo added.

"I saw her in person," Heero said, surprising them all again. "At her recent Mars Terra-Forming Project address here in L1. I was in the crowd."

"Did she SEE you?" Wufei asked.

"No," Heero admitted. "But I know she knew I was there." He paused, his eyes dimming.

"Oh, geez!" Duo said, shaking his head.

Trowa muffled a chuckle.

"Well," Quatre said, his voice heavy. "We've better get going. It was wonderful to see you, Heero. I just hope, Heero, that you'd reconsider."

Heero shook his head. "Quatre...my being near her can't possibly do her any good. In fact, I'll probably put her in danger. Like I said before, I am, and always will be, protecting her from afar."

When the others had gone, Heero stood alone at his window, not even noticing when Seth came home. Ever tactful Seth, realizing his roommate needed some alone-time, decided not to interfere.

Heero sighed. Why WAS he so afraid to speak to her? He'd watched her every time she was on the news. He'd hacked onto her security, so he'd know where she was wherever she went. When there was an assassination attempt he was the first to know about it, and alerted Lady Une and Preventers through a secured e-mail, who then had the assassins brought down before their plans were even finalized.

But it wasn't enough. He wanted to see her, he did...

Heero shook his head. He was a gundam pilot, a soldier, a killer. And she...she was a politician. An important figure. The MOST important, if nothing else. She told him once that he and the gundam pilots were the ones responsible for the present peace in the world. Perhaps, but SHE was the figure of peace. She was the one upholding it, keeping it. He can't endanger her by his presence. Who knew...he might have enemies; people who'd want revenge, people who'd want him dead. There were so many other reasons why he couldn't be with her. There were already so many attempts on her life. He just couldn't put her in any more danger.

'I promise I'd protect you,' he thought. 'And that includes protecting you from myself. It's...for the best, Relena. I wish you'd understand. It's for the best..'
